On the night of 2 November 1928, Reinhardt was going to bed in the wagon that he and his wife shared in the caravan. : 10īefore he had a chance to start with the band, however, Reinhardt nearly died. : 10 Hylton offered him a job on the spot, and Reinhardt accepted. His name was now drawing international attention, such as from British bandleader Jack Hylton, who came to France just to hear him play. : 9 On these recordings, made in 1928, Reinhardt plays the "banjo" (actually the banjo-guitar) accompanying the accordionists Maurice Alexander, Jean Vaissade and Victor Marceau, and the singer Maurice Chaumel. : 9 The following year he recorded for the first time. : 13 Marriage and injury Īt the age of 17, Reinhardt married Florine "Bella" Mayer, a girl from the same Romani settlement, according to Romani custom (although not an official marriage under French law). He received little formal education and acquired the rudiments of literacy only in adult life. At this time, he had not started playing jazz, although he had probably heard and had been intrigued by the version of jazz played by American expatriate bands like Billy Arnold's. : 28 Reinhardt was able to make a living playing music by the time he was 15, busking in cafés, often with his brother Joseph. He quickly taught himself to play, mimicking the fingerings of musicians he watched, who would have included local virtuoso players of the day such as Jean "Poulette" Castro and Auguste "Gusti" Malha, as well as from his uncle Guiligou, who played violin, banjo and guitar. At the age of 12, he received a banjo-guitar as a gift. Reinhardt was attracted to music at an early age, first playing the violin. : 5 : 14 His father reportedly played music in a family band comprising himself and seven brothers a surviving photograph shows this band including his father on piano. Reinhardt spent most of his youth in Romani encampments close to Paris, where he started playing the violin, banjo and guitar. Ī number of authors have repeated the claim that Reinhardt's nickname, Django, is Romani for "I awake" : 4–5 however, it may also simply have been a diminutive, or local Walloon version, of "Jean". The birth certificate refers to "Jean Reinhart, son of Jean Baptiste Reinhart, artist, and Laurence Reinhart, housewife, domiciled in Paris". His mother, Laurence Reinhardt, was a dancer. His French, Alsacian father, Jean Eugene Weiss, domiciled in Paris with his wife, went by Jean-Baptiste Reinhardt, his wife's surname, to avoid French military conscription. Reinhardt was born on 23 January 1910 in Liberchies, Pont-à-Celles, Belgium, into a French/Belgian family of Manouche Romani descent. In February 2017, the Berlin International Film Festival held the world premiere of the French film Django. Over the last few decades, annual Django festivals have been held throughout Europe and the U.S., and a biography has been written about his life. Jazz guitarist Frank Vignola says that nearly every major popular-music guitarist in the world has been influenced by Reinhardt. Reinhardt's most popular compositions have become standards within gypsy jazz, including " Minor Swing", "Daphne", "Belleville", "Djangology", "Swing '42", and " Nuages". He died suddenly of a stroke in 1953 at the age of 43. Reinhardt recorded in France with many visiting American musicians, including Coleman Hawkins and Benny Carter, and briefly toured the United States with Duke Ellington's orchestra in 1946. The group was among the first to play jazz that featured the guitar as a lead instrument. With violinist Stéphane Grappelli, Reinhardt formed the Paris-based Quintette du Hot Club de France in 1934. He was one of the first major jazz talents to emerge in Europe and has been hailed as one of its most significant exponents. Jean Reinhardt (23 January 1910 – ), known by his Romani nickname Django ( French: or ), was a Romani-Belgian jazz guitarist and composer. ![]() Cycling through a small handful of restaurants each time you generate?
